Overview
Ā·Ā Ā Ā Ā Ā Ā Throughout Chinese literary history, dreams act as harbingers of important messages and as narrative devices that thoroughly confuse the order between reality and imagination. They centre around promises of healing, including sensual bliss, spiritual enlightenment, and the rejuvenation of China.
